Handy information about Izmir Airport (ADB)
84% of flights departing from Izmir Airport arrive at their destination on schedule. Given its strong on-time stats, delays are unlikely when jetting out of ADB.
To reach Izmir Airport from central Izmir, it'll take about 30 minutes if you're travelling by car. Of course, this depends on traffic. It's approximately 18 kilometres from the airport to the city centre.
You can expect a trip time of about 35 minutes on public transport.

Getting from Edinburgh Airport (EDI) to central Edinburgh
Edinburgh Airport is roughly 13 kilometres from the centre of Edinburgh. Driving there takes about 25 minutes.
When travelling by public transport, expect a journey time of roughly 35 minutes.
When to fly to Edinburgh Airport (EDI)
It's time to plan your travel dates for your flight from Izmir Airport to Edinburgh Airport. July is the most popular month to head to Edinburgh. If you'd like a more low-key vibe, go in March.
The warmest month in Edinburgh is July, with the temperature ranging between 9ºC (48ºF) and 20ºC (68ºF). Lock in your flights from Izmir Airport to Edinburgh Airport in this month if you like this kind of weather.
January sees average temperatures of between -1ºC (30ºF) and 7ºC (45ºF). Look for cheap tickets from ADB to EDI sometime then if you like cooler conditions.
Explore more of the United Kingdom
You've done Edinburgh, now it's time to explore more of the United Kingdom. Travel about 290 kilometres south to Manchester to tick off its popular sights. From Manchester United Museum & Stadium Tour to The Homes of Football and Museum of Science and Industry, there's plenty to keep you on the go.
Birmingham is another essential stop in the United Kingdom and is around 402 kilometres south of Edinburgh. No journey is complete without experiencing Birmingham Museum & Art Gallery, Birmingham Hippodrome Theatre and Bournville Experience.
